Update Galaxy Camera EK GC100 To UBALK2 Android 4 1 1 Firmware
Update Galaxy Camera EK-GC100 to UBALK2 Android 4.1.1 Firmware - Finally UBALK2 Android 4.1.1 Jelly Bean update is now available for Samsung Galaxy Camera EK-GC100 in Chile.

If you want to manually update your Camera EK-GC100 to UBALK2 Android 4.1.1 Jelly Bean firmware, then follow the guide below.
Things you should keep in mind:
- You have installed your Camera EK-GC100 USB drivers on your PC.
- You need to enable USB debugging mode which is deactivated by default.
- You camera should have 70-80% charge remaining.
- Backup your important data like Call logs, SMS and other data in stored in phone memory so in case if anything goes wrong, your data is not hurt.
- The update is only meant for Camera EK-GC100, so don’t other to try it on other variants.
Step 1) Download UBALK2 Android 4.1.1 official firmware for Camera EK-GC100.
Step 2) Download ODIN v3.07.
Step 3) Turn OFF your camera.
Step 4) Now you will need to turn it ON in download mode.
Guide: How to Put Samsung Galaxy Camera in Download Mode
Step 5) Now open ODIN on your PC and connect your Camera EK-GC100 to your computer.
Step 6) Once your camera is successfully connected to your PC, the ID:COM box on ODIN will turn yellow and will show the COM port number.
Step 7) Select the downloaded file to install by following below steps:
- Click on PDA and select file with HOME or CODE in its name.
- Now click on Phone and select file with MODEM in its name. Ignore if there is no such file.
- Next click on CSC and select file with CSC in its name. Ignore if there is no such file.
- At last click on PIT and select file with .pit. Ignore if there is no such file.
Step 9) Click on Start button in ODIN window to start the installation process. The process will take few minutes to complete.
Step 10) When the installation is completed, your phone will restart.
Now you have successfully updated your Galaxy Camera EK-GC100 to UBALK2 Android 4.1.1 official firmware.
